Park homes are eligible for support under the Warm Homes: Local Grant - provided they are:
- The permanent residence of the household;
- Assessed as equivalent to an EPC band D–G home; and
- Are expected to remain in place for the duration of the relevant measure guarantee period.
As park homes do not have Energy Performance Certificates (EPCs), eligibility is determined through an assessment of their Energy Performance Rating (EPR), which can evidence equivalence to the required EPC bands.
The Government has therefore ensured that park home residents can access support where they meet the scheme's eligibility criteria.
